Output 81c36658f6b93fc4e013bba0c60e1bd1288161fe8adb65b33e0aa4c589d07c72:88

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1dbca3d3bcbb16bd4bed8df65b41c20c29740c998aa1b61babbfdab59c1671d
address
bc1pu8du50fmewckh497mr0ktdquyrpfwsxfnz4pkcd6h076kkwpvuwslg6rh3
transaction
81c36658f6b93fc4e013bba0c60e1bd1288161fe8adb65b33e0aa4c589d07c72
spent
true